Waltrez Young has been named to the University of West Alabama’s Fall 2024 Dean’s List for outstanding academic achievement.
A Sport Management major from Uniontown, Young is a member of the class of 2028.
Fall 2024 academic honors recipients represent 62 out of 67 Alabama counties and 68 counties from 19 other states.
The Dean’s List gives recognition to those undergraduate students those with grade-point averages between 3.25 and 3.79, completing at least twelve semester credit hours, with no grade lower than a “C.”

Established in 1835, the University of West Alabama offers a broad range of traditional and uniquely innovative programs, including associate’s, bachelor’s, master’s, education specialist, and doctoral degrees. Accredited by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ools Commission on Colleges (SACSCOC), UWA provides outlets for students to strengthen the educational experience through athletics, leadership development, extracurriculars, study abroad, research, and many more engaging opportunities.
